正文
c语言发牌代码,c语言发牌程序
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
c语言发牌洗牌程序问题!急求!!
1、分类: 电脑/网络 程序设计 其他编程语言 问题描述:假设我们有 2n 张牌,它们以 1, 2, ..., n, n+1, ..., 2n 编号并在开始时保持着这种顺序。
2、洗牌就随机排序的问题,所以就需要使用库函数rand(),或者自己编写一个伪随机数来实现。C++里STL里有一个函数random_shuffle()就能实现这样的功能。
3、先给你一个大概的。要午睡了,下午还有课。有问题再密我。
4、这种小case也能上竞赛的门面上?这个问题其实很简单的啊,就只要三个函数而已。一个函数对应一种模式,扑克牌的四种花色可以用四个数组来表示,每个数组13张,再加大小王。(或者更简单的你直接都放在一个数组里。
5、头文件:includestdio.h include stdlib.h include 初始化 洗牌 发牌 程序没有声明 int b,c,i,q=0,a[52];int chu();int xipai();int fapai(int);int型函数没有返回值。添加return(0)。
6、一副扑克牌有52张牌,桥牌游戏中需要将牌分给4个人。使用c语言编写发牌程序,实现以下功能。
用C语言实现发牌程序中一部分
1、q定义为全局变量,作为计数当前发牌人序号。发牌程序更改,i每次增加4,实现跳序发牌。末尾增加q++。
2、//题干比较奇怪,要求扣8张底牌,但是含大小王。
3、(由此可见出牌顺序为A---K)(1)先建立一个数组 int str1[13] //用途是每张牌出来的原来位置倒序的。
C语言的发牌程序
1、q定义为全局变量,作为计数当前发牌人序号。发牌程序更改,i每次增加4,实现跳序发牌。末尾增加q++。
2、//题干比较奇怪,要求扣8张底牌,但是含大小王。
3、(由此可见出牌顺序为A---K)(1)先建立一个数组 int str1[13] //用途是每张牌出来的原来位置倒序的。
4、-12-01 求高手帮忙写一个c语言发牌程序 25 2013-11-03 c语言纸牌发牌程序源代码(附注释) 2 2018-01-06 c语言编程 自动发牌程序 2013-11-19 初学c语言,求一个自动发牌的程序。
5、程序有问题,没有调用srand(),导致每次发的牌都是一样的。有一个2没有显示花色。
关于c语言发牌代码和c语言发牌程序的介绍到此就结束了,不知道你从中找到你需要的信息了吗 ?如果你还想了解更多这方面的信息,记得收藏关注本站。